电力专家系统代码python
时间: 2024-04-22 07:19:32 浏览: 159
专家系统代码
3星 · 编辑精心推荐
电力专家系统是一个基于Python编写的程序,用于模拟和解决电力系统相关问题。它可以帮助用户进行电力系统的分析、优化和故障诊断等任务。下面是一个简单的电力专家系统代码示例:
```python
class PowerExpertSystem:
def __init__(self):
self.data = {} # 存储电力系统数据的字典
def load_data(self, data_file):
# 从文件中加载电力系统数据
# 实现代码省略
pass
def analyze_system(self):
# 分析电力系统
# 实现代码省略
pass
def optimize_system(self):
# 优化电力系统
# 实现代码省略
pass
def diagnose_fault(self):
# 故障诊断
# 实现代码省略
pass
# 创建电力专家系统对象
power_expert = PowerExpertSystem()
# 加载电力系统数据
power_expert.load_data("power_system_data.txt")
# 分析电力系统
power_expert.analyze_system()
# 优化电力系统
power_expert.optimize_system()
# 故障诊断
power_expert.diagnose_fault()
```
以上是一个简单的电力专家系统代码示例,其中包含了加载数据、分析系统、优化系统和故障诊断等功能。你可以根据实际需求进行扩展和修改。
阅读全文